<description>&#60;p&#62;Get a manicure and pedicure and a haircut ASAP.  And splurge on gel - it will last longer!  It took me FOREVER to get any one of these after my baby was born.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Go shopping for comfortable PJs and bathrobes to lounge in at home with baby.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Go buy foaming hand soap at Bath and Body Works and get a good hand cream while you're at it!&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Come up with some cooking projects, like frozen muffin and cookie dough.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Indulge in looooooong showers and baths.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Line up books and magazines to read.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Plan a special day with your LO1, like a special lunch date.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Go out to eat with your partner - that was one piece of advice someone gave me when I was pregnant and I'm so glad we took it.  Eat out at a nice restaurant and really savor a good date night.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Come up with a little gift or write a nice card/letter to your partner telling them how much you appreciate their help with 2 kiddos.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Write a letter to LO1 and LO2 to give to them when they grow up about how you are feeling right now before this big transition.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Come up with thank you goodie bags for your hospital staff (think coffee stuff!)&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Go buy some nice thank you cards - you will be sending them for ages.
